UBUNTU命令行軟件包管理
1、APT
APT (高級軟件包工具) 是一個強大的包管理系統,而那些圖形化程序如 添加/刪除 應用程序 和 Synaptic 都是建立在它的基礎之上的。APT 自動處理依賴關係並在系統軟件包執行其他操作以便安裝所要的軟件包。 運行 APT 要求管理權限 (參見 第1.3.3節 ― root 用戶和 sudo 命令)。 可以被 APT 使用的一些常用命令:
安裝軟件包:
sudo apt-get install packagename
刪除軟件包:
sudo apt-get remove packagename
獲取新的軟件包列表:
sudo apt-get update
升級有可用更新的系統:
sudo apt-get upgrade
列出更多命令和選項:
apt-get help
2、安裝/卸載 .deb 文件
這些是Debian 軟件包。這些與 Ubuntu 相關的軟件包文件使用 .deb 後綴是因爲 Ubuntu 與 Debian GNU/Linux 發行版有着緊密的關係。您將需要管理權限來安裝 .deb 文件 (參見 第1.3.3節 ― root 用戶和 sudo 命令)。
要安裝 .deb 文件,簡單地雙擊它,然後選擇 安裝軟件包 即可。
或者,您也可以打開一個終端並輸入:
sudo dpkg -i package_file.deb 來安裝 .deb 文件。
如需卸載 .deb 文件,在您軟件包管理器中反選它,或輸入:
sudo dpkg -r package_name
3、將 .rpm 文件轉爲 .deb 文件
另一種軟件包文件是 .rpm爲後綴的 Red Hat 軟件包管理器文件。我們並不建議在 Ubuntu 系統中安裝它們。在絕大多數情況下,Ubuntu 自身的 .deb 軟件包是可用的。然而,如果絕對必要,可以使用程序 alien 將 .rpm 文件轉化爲.deb 文件。
安裝 alien 程序 (2 ― 添加、刪除和更新應用程序)。
在終端使用管理權限運行以下命令:
sudo alien package_file.rpm
4、安裝 tarballs
以 .tar.gz 或 .tar.bz2 作爲後綴名的文件是在 Linux 和 Unix 中被廣泛使用的 tarballs 的打包文件。 如果在任何 Ubuntu 軟件庫中都沒有 Ubuntu 的軟件包,您可以按照軟件包自帶的指示使用命令行來安裝和卸載 Tarball 文件。 Tarballs 通常包括程序的源代碼,並且需要 編譯 才能使用。要做到這一點,一般需要其它軟件 (參見 第3.8.1節 ― 基本編譯器)
APT (高級軟件包工具) 是一個強大的包管理系統,而那些圖形化程序如 添加/刪除 應用程序 和 Synaptic 都是建立在它的基礎之上的。APT 自動處理依賴關係並在系統軟件包執行其他操作以便安裝所要的軟件包。 運行 APT 要求管理權限 (參見 第1.3.3節 ― root 用戶和 sudo 命令)。 可以被 APT 使用的一些常用命令:
安裝軟件包:
sudo apt-get install packagename
刪除軟件包:
sudo apt-get remove packagename
獲取新的軟件包列表:
sudo apt-get update
升級有可用更新的系統:
sudo apt-get upgrade
列出更多命令和選項:
apt-get help
2、安裝/卸載 .deb 文件
這些是Debian 軟件包。這些與 Ubuntu 相關的軟件包文件使用 .deb 後綴是因爲 Ubuntu 與 Debian GNU/Linux 發行版有着緊密的關係。您將需要管理權限來安裝 .deb 文件 (參見 第1.3.3節 ― root 用戶和 sudo 命令)。
要安裝 .deb 文件,簡單地雙擊它,然後選擇 安裝軟件包 即可。
或者,您也可以打開一個終端並輸入:
sudo dpkg -i package_file.deb 來安裝 .deb 文件。
如需卸載 .deb 文件,在您軟件包管理器中反選它,或輸入:
sudo dpkg -r package_name
3、將 .rpm 文件轉爲 .deb 文件
另一種軟件包文件是 .rpm爲後綴的 Red Hat 軟件包管理器文件。我們並不建議在 Ubuntu 系統中安裝它們。在絕大多數情況下,Ubuntu 自身的 .deb 軟件包是可用的。然而,如果絕對必要,可以使用程序 alien 將 .rpm 文件轉化爲.deb 文件。
安裝 alien 程序 (2 ― 添加、刪除和更新應用程序)。
在終端使用管理權限運行以下命令:
sudo alien package_file.rpm
4、安裝 tarballs
以 .tar.gz 或 .tar.bz2 作爲後綴名的文件是在 Linux 和 Unix 中被廣泛使用的 tarballs 的打包文件。 如果在任何 Ubuntu 軟件庫中都沒有 Ubuntu 的軟件包,您可以按照軟件包自帶的指示使用命令行來安裝和卸載 Tarball 文件。 Tarballs 通常包括程序的源代碼,並且需要 編譯 才能使用。要做到這一點,一般需要其它軟件 (參見 第3.8.1節 ― 基本編譯器)
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.